Given a binary tree, return the bottom-up level order traversal of its nodes‘ values. (ie, from left to right, level by level from leaf to root).
For example:
Given binary tree {3,9,20,#,#,15,7},
3
/ 9 20
/ 15 7
return its bottom-up level order traversal as:
[ [15,7], [9,20], [3] ]

/**
* Definition for binary tree
* struct TreeNode {
* int val;
* TreeNode *left;
* TreeNode *right;
* TreeNode(int x) : val(x), left(NULL), right(NULL) {}
* };
*/
class Solution {
public:
vector<vector<int> > levelOrderBottom(TreeNode *root) {
vector< vector<int> > qh;
vector<int> arr(0);
stack<vector<int>> tmpstack;
queue<TreeNode*> q;
int cnt=1,i;
int leaves=0;
TreeNode *p = root;
if(p==NULL) return qh;
q.push(p);
while(!q.empty()){
arr.clear();
for(i=0,leaves=0;i<cnt;i++){
p=q.front();
arr.push_back(p->val);
q.pop();
if(p->left!=NULL) {
q.push(p->left);
leaves++;
}
if(p->right!=NULL) {
q.push(p->right);
leaves++;
}
}
cnt=leaves;
tmpstack.push(arr);
}
while(!tmpstack.empty()){
qh.push_back(tmpstack.top());
tmpstack.pop();
}
return qh;
}
